NEW ROCHELLE – Police in New Rochelle said a 62-year-old man died after being pulled from the water near the channel leading out from the New Rochelle Marina to the Long Island Sound.

The man, identified as Jose Sanabria of White Plains, was recovered from the water at 5:35 p.m. on Thursday, May 25. He was transported to a local hospital where he was pronounced dead.

Police said the investigation is ongoing, but no foul play is suspected pending results from the medical examiner’s office.
